WINDSOR CASTLE
Saturday 5th November
Windsor Castle is an official residence of The Queen and the largest occupied castle in the world. Our visit includes access to the State Apartments, Queen Mary's Dolls' House, the Drawings Gallery plus much more. Free time to explore the town. Leave BISC at 8.00am, UWE at 8.15am, return by 7pm. Cost of £19 includes castle admission & return coach fare. Book online or at BISC.

Christianity Explored
starts Wednesday 16th November
Christianity Explored is an informal course for people who would like to investigate Christianity. It explores who Jesus was, what his aims were, and what it means to follow him. You're not asked to pray, sing, or read aloud, and you can ask any question you like. Or, if you prefer, you can come along and simply listen. We meet on Wednesday evenings at 6.30pm with a meal, talk and discussion. Starts Wednesday 16th November. The course runs over 10 weeks; 5 weeks this term and 5 the next term. We start with a meal together, then have a short talk before a time of group discussion where you can ask questions. It costs just £2 each time for a 2 course home cooked meal.

Stonehenge & Salisbury Cathedral - FULLY BOOKED!
Saturday 19th November
In the morning we visit Stonehenge, Britain’s famous ancient stone circle, for an audio tour of the mystical stones. Then we journey to Salisbury for a guided tour of the Cathedral –one of the finest Medieval Cathedrals in Britain, with the tallest spire in England! Includes free time to explore the city. Leave BISC at 8.30am, UWE at 8.45am, return by 7pm. Cost £15. Please book at BISC or online.
